To a solution of 1-(5-chloro-2-(3-fluorophenyl)quinolin-3-yl)ethanol (0.9927 g, 3.290 mmol) in tetrahydrofuran (32.90 mL, 3.290 mmol) were added triphenylphosphine (2.589 g, 9.870 mmol), phthalimide (1.452 g, 9.870 mmol), and diisopropyl azodicarboxylate (1.943 mL, 9.870 mmol). The reaction mixture was stirred at room temperature. After 1.5 h, the mixture was concentrated under reduced pressure and partitioned between EtOAc (100 mL) and brine (100 mL). The organic layer was dried over Na2SO4, filtered, and concentrated under reduced pressure. The residue was purified by silica gel column chromatography on a 80 g of Redi-Sep™ column using 0 to 50% gradient of EtOAc in hexane over 25 min and 50% isocratic of EtOAc for 10 min as eluent to give 2-(1-(5-chloro-2-(3-fluorophenyl)quinolin-3-yl)ethyl)isoindoline-1,3-dione as a light yellow solid: 1H NMR (400 MHz, DMSO-d6) δ ppm 8.84 (1 H, s), 7.98-8.04 (1 H, m), 7.85-7.90 (1 H, m), 7.82 (1 H, s), 7.74-7.81 (2 H, m), 7.65-7.71 (2 H, m), 7.21-7.33 (2 H, m), 7.12-7.19 (2 H, m), 5.76-5.82 (1 H, m), 1.83 (3 H, d, J=6.7 Hz); LC-MS (ESI) m/z 431.0 [M+H]+.
